Mona 0.3.0 alpha9 をリリースしました。 ダウンロードは http://www.monaos.org/ からどうぞ。 本リリースは実験的に Scheme ベースのシェルを導入したリリースです。 Scheme シェルを利用することで今までよりも、柔軟に Mona OS の機能をシェルから利用することが出来ます。 Scheme シェルでは シェルスクリプト call-process/start-process(同期/非同期プロセス起動) call-with-current-continuation(call/cc) lambda式など、Schemeの言語仕様(R5RS)で定められたほとんどの機能 ( の入力補助 Emacsライクなキーバインド(C-a/C-e/C-f/C-b/C-k). などが利用可能です。 また以下のような大きな機能追加や改善がなされています。 libcの実装